restaurants near Queen Elizabeth Park (page 2)
Related toplists near Queen Elizabeth Park:
bars cafes pubs pizza place fast food restaurant indian restaurants french restaurants coffee shops hotelsNewly opened restaurants in Queen Elizabeth Park
- Talavera Mexican Coffee Shop
4.6 4363 Main st
New (found 5 weeks ago)- → See more newly opened restaurants